When you have made the decision to sell your house, put in some energy efficient items as an enticement to your buyers. If you put in things like LED bulbs, an energy monitor, and outdoor solar-powered motion lights, it may increase buyer interest in your home because of the savings they provide.

Don’t set your price too high or too low, but ask for a price that buyers are likely to accept and which doesn’t feel uncomfortably low to you. Check out recent comparable home sales in your area, and set a sales price that is somewhat in the middle. By pricing your home at an amount that is too high, it’s likely that you’ll have to decrease it.

Take advantage of getting ready to sell your house by sorting through your belongings and getting rid of those you don’t really want, before you actually put your house on the market. Prospective buyers must be able to come in and envision themselves living in the home, which is difficult if you have all of your furniture and personal belongings filling up each room. Besides, you’ll knock out some of your packing ahead of time, leaving less work for you later.

Create a comprehensive listing of important information about the home in a form that can be easily given to buyers. Create a list of all the contractors who have worked on the house and all the work they’ve completed. That way, buyers will be able to see that the house has been properly maintained.

Try to close the sale of your old house before you move into a new one. It can be a financial strain to make make two house payments and has been known to send people into bankruptcy. Allow yourself plenty of time to list your house and sign a contract with the right buyer.

Whether you find yourself engaged in negotiation may depend on the conditions of the market around your home and its effects on your asking price. You should accept fair offers and be flexible if you are serious about wanting to sell quickly. If you are in no hurry for your home to be sold, then don’t be afraid to hold out for the best possible offer.

Remove personal items from your home because when you do this, you are allowing potential buyers to see themselves living in your home. You can take out family photographs or personal things. People that are buying your home want to imagine themselves there not you and your family. You should also get rid of as much clutter as possible, so potential buyers can focus on the home’s open spaces rather than on your personal belongings.

Potential buyers will find your home more attractive if you have cleared out the clutter. Keep only a few items in the closets, and be sure that the shelves are dust-free and organized nicely. After you empty your kitchen cabinets, consider putting in a few unopened, fancy packages. This helps add appeal to your home because buyers will feel that the atmosphere is more luxurious or sophisticated.
